BISMARCK, N.D. (AP) — Boozed-up bicycle and horse riders still have to worry about being prosecuted under North Dakota drunken driving laws.
Senators killed a House bill 26-19 Wednesday that would exempt riders of horses and bicycles from drunken driving laws.
The legislation would have still allowed riders on horses and bicycles to be charged with non-criminal offenses such as speeding or other traffic violations.
